
Cilla Black
Cilla Black was a beloved British singer and television presenter, who became a household name in the 1960s. Initially gaining fame as a pop singer with hits like 'Anyone Who Had a Heart', she later transitioned to television, hosting popular shows such as 'Blind Date' and 'Surprise Surprise'. Known for her warm personality and engaging style, Cilla became a national treasure in the UK, celebrated for her contributions to both music and television.
